The Ultimate Guide to Choosing Edibles for Nausea

Managing nausea with edibles is a popular choice for many people. These products offer a gentle way to settle your stomach. However, not all edibles are created equal. This guide will help you pick the best option for your needs.

Key Features to Look For

When shopping for nausea-relief edibles, look for these three main features:

  • Cannabinoid Ratios: CBD is often the best choice for nausea. Look for products with a high CBD-to-THC ratio. This helps you feel relief without feeling too “high.”
  • Fast-Acting Formulas: Nausea can strike quickly. Some edibles use nanotechnology to enter your system faster. These provide relief in 15 to 30 minutes.
  • Flavor Profiles: Ginger and peppermint are natural remedies for an upset stomach. Edibles that include these ingredients often work better than plain sweets.

Important Ingredients and Materials

Always check the label for quality ingredients. High-quality edibles use organic hemp extract. This ensures there are no harmful pesticides in your product. Look for natural sweeteners like honey or fruit juice instead of high-fructose corn syrup. Some brands add ginger root or lemon balm. These extra herbs work with the cannabis to calm your digestive system.

Factors That Improve or Reduce Quality

What Improves Quality?

Third-party lab testing is the gold standard. A reputable brand will provide a Certificate of Analysis (COA). This document proves the product contains exactly what the label claims. Also, look for “full-spectrum” or “broad-spectrum” oils. These contain helpful plant compounds that improve the overall effect.

What Reduces Quality?

Artificial dyes and flavors lower the quality of an edible. Avoid products that use mystery “natural flavors.” If a company cannot provide a COA, do not buy their products. Low-quality hemp can also leave a bitter, chemical aftertaste that may trigger more nausea.

User Experience and Use Cases

Most users find that low doses work best for nausea. Start with 5mg of CBD and see how you feel. Many people use these edibles during long car rides to prevent motion sickness. Others use them to help with nausea caused by medical treatments. Always store your edibles in a cool, dry place. Heat can melt gummies and change the potency of the cannabinoids.

10 Frequently Asked Questions

Q: How long do edibles take to work?

A: Most edibles take 45 to 90 minutes. Fast-acting versions work in about 20 minutes.

Q: Can edibles make my nausea worse?

A: Too much THC can sometimes cause dizziness. Start with a low dose to avoid this.

Q: Should I eat before taking an edible?

A: Taking an edible with a small, light snack can help your body absorb it better.

Q: Are CBD gummies legal?

A: CBD products made from hemp are legal in most states. Always check your local laws.

Q: Can I take these every day?

A: Many people use them daily. Talk to your doctor if you have chronic health issues.

Q: Do they expire?

A: Yes. Check the package for an expiration date. Old edibles may lose their strength.

Q: Is it better to use gummies or chocolates?

A: It is mostly a matter of preference. Gummies are easier to dose, while chocolates may be easier on a sensitive stomach.

Q: Will I fail a drug test?

A: Full-spectrum products contain trace amounts of THC. This could lead to a positive drug test.

Q: Can I drive after taking a nausea edible?

A: Avoid driving until you know how the product affects you. Safety comes first.

Q: Where should I buy them?

A: Buy from licensed dispensaries or reputable online brands that share lab results.
